Made widget.widget attributes prettier

This commit is contained in:
2022-04-24 13:31:01 -07:00
parent 1c5d1dc553
commit 0ac767d534
6 changed files with 45 additions and 40 deletions

View File

@ -157,7 +157,7 @@ awful.screen.connect_for_each_screen(
if (conf.mpc_enabled) then
rightside = gears.table.join(rightside, {
mpc.widget.widget,
mpc.widget,
desktop.widgets.space(5),
desktop.widgets.separator(2, 5, 3),
desktop.widgets.space(15),
@ -169,9 +169,9 @@ awful.screen.connect_for_each_screen(
desktop.widgets.textclock,
desktop.widgets.space(8),
batt.widget.widget,
bck.widget.widget,
vol.widget.widget,
batt.widget,
bck.widget,
vol.widget,
desktop.widgets.space(8),
desktop.widgets.keymap,
@ -198,7 +198,7 @@ awful.screen.connect_for_each_screen(
desktop.widgets.launcher,
desktop.widgets.space(18),
s.tagger.widget.widget,
s.tagger.widget,
s.layoutmanager.widget,
s.shortcuts,

View File

@ -35,7 +35,8 @@ function Tagger:new(args)
end
end
t.widget = Widget:new(t)
t._widget = Widget:new(t)
t.widget = t._widget.widget
return t
end
@ -82,16 +83,16 @@ function Tagger:update_widget()
-- Make that the currently active tag is checked and that all
-- others are not.
if (tgs[i].index == self.screen.selected_tag.index) then
self.widget.tagindicators[i].checked = true
self._widget.tagindicators[i].checked = true
else
self.widget.tagindicators[i].checked = false
self._widget.tagindicators[i].checked = false
end
-- Highlight tags that are not empty
if (#clients == 0) then
self.widget.tagindicators[i].border_color = beautiful.color.bar.inactive
self._widget.tagindicators[i].border_color = beautiful.color.bar.inactive
else
self.widget.tagindicators[i].border_color = beautiful.color.bar.active
self._widget.tagindicators[i].border_color = beautiful.color.bar.active
end
end
end